Effects of He-Ne laser irradiation on chronic atrophic gastritis in rats.

Xue-Hui Shao1, Yue-Ping Yang, Jie Dai, Jing-Fang Wu, Ai-Hua Bo.   

Abstract

AIM: To study the effects of He-Ne laser irradiation on experimental chronic atrophic gastritis (CAG) in rats.
METHODS: Sixty-three male adult Wistar rats were randomly divided into five groups including normal control group, model control group and three different dosages He-Ne laser groups. The chronic atrophic gastritis (CAG) model in rats was made by pouring medicine which was a kind of mixed liquor including 2% sodium salicylate and 30% alcohol down the throat for 8 wk to stimulate rat gastric mucosa, combining with irregular fasting and compulsive sporting as pathogenic factors; 3.36, 4.80, and 6.24 J/cm(2) doses of He-Ne laser were used, respectively for three different treatment groups, once a day for 20 d. The pH value of diluted gastric acid was determined by acidimeter, the histopathological changes such as the inflammatory degrees in gastric mucosa, the morphology and structure of parietal cells were observed, and the thickness of mucosa was measured by micrometer under optical microscope.
RESULTS: In model control group, the secretion of gastric acid was little, pathologic morphological changes in gastric mucosa such as thinner mucous, atrophic glands, notable inflammatory infiltration were found. After 3.36 J/cm(2) dose of He-Ne laser treatment for 20 d, the secretion of gastric acid was increased (P<0.05), the thickness of gastric mucosa was significantly thicker than that in model control group (P<0.01), the gastric mucosal inflammation cells were decreased (P<0.05). Morphology, structure and volume of the parietal cells all recuperated or were closed to normal.
CONCLUSION: 3.36 J/cm(2) dose of He-Ne laser has a significant effect on CAG in rats.
